iSafe Collegiate Laptop Backpack (Msrp $ 79.98)
Chief Blonde Remarks: Where to Start? Where to Start? The iSafe backpack (s) and bags are so incredible, I just don’t know which feature to talk about first! Well, first, it’s main feature is that whether you are a Women over 45 or just a concerned mom sending your child off to college, high school, middle school or elementary…this bag is like sending them to school with a bodyguard built right into their shoulder! Everyone seems to love the fact that all you do is pull a pin and it starts wailing an alarm, I like that the alarm is easy! Can you imagine trying to dial a number on a cell phone when an attacker is coming at you? My kids have used Jansport backpacks for years which I consider to be the workhorse of backpacks–I think the iSafe backpack is every bit as high of a quality, just as durable… BUT iSafe has a few features that I like even better than Jansport. While the alarm is an obvious feature, I was given the iSafe backpack Collegiate bag, and this baby has its design down pat– with adjustable everything, padded laptop sleeve, an audio headphone port and an organizer front zipper pocket.
